About Davies Group

5,001-10,000 employees

Davies Group provides professional services and software for insurers and highly regulated businesses, covering claims management, underwriting support, risk, and digital transformation. It sells consulting, managed services, and technology platforms that help clients run core operations and meet regulatory demands. Headquartered in the City of London, it operates internationally and is owned by private‑equity firm BC Partners.
